Notification Compliance

Business Purpose

Identify source-backed controls and unresolved governance decisions for personal communication data.

Actors

Employees, privacy owners, security reviewers, tenant administrators, auditors, support teams and service owners.

Business Flow

Events can create recipient directory records, rendered message content, recipient addresses, delivery errors, attempts, audit stages and processed-event evidence. Employees read records through an authenticated legacy controller. The extracted service expects queries to apply tenant scope explicitly because its context does not use a global tenant filter.

Responsibilities

Data controllers define purpose, lawful handling, retention and user-rights procedures. Service owners enforce authentication, authorization and tenant scoping. Content owners minimize personal data. Support protects message content and errors during investigation.

Business Rules

The legacy inbox requires authentication and scopes records to the active signed-in user. Legacy template changes require role and tenant checks. Audit and attempt records are append-oriented. These controls do not establish a complete compliance program.

Integrations

Compliance spans event producers, recipient data, channel providers, notification storage, portal access and operational telemetry. Provider contracts and deployment controls are outside the reviewed source boundary.

Limitations

No source-backed retention purge, archival, erasure workflow, consent UI, content redaction, field-level encryption, legal hold or data export was found. Extracted-service authentication and endpoint policies are not evident. Public documentation cannot confirm compliance with a named law or standard.

Requires Confirmation

Confirm data classifications, lawful basis, retention schedules, tenant isolation tests, access policies, encryption, provider agreements, cross-border processing, user-rights workflows, audit access and security incident procedures.
